Tips on how to handle flight risk dogs & what to do if a dog gets away!  Please clip a regular leash to their harness & use a slip lead threading it through the hoops on the harness for added protection. Please be careful when handling them.  When possible, crate them in the car.  BTW, it is always good to have a pop-lid can of Vienna sausages or smelly cheap canned cat food.  Maybe even O' Roy which we would never normally feed a dog but smells great to a scared dog & can be used to lure a dog back.  Please remember to NEVER chase the dog if a dog gets away.  If the group can not catch the dog right away, call the monitor AND local animal control.  You will be advised further from there.

Parvo Prevention:  ALWAYS clean your crates with bleach before using them!!!!  Please make sure you have bleached out any crates you use.  Please bleach any hard surfaces in your vehicle pups/dogs may have touched.  Please do NOT let any pup under 6 months no matter what their size touch the ground.  Please always wear medical gloves.  And please bring lots of towels & newspapers with you.  You can use the newspaper to line the ground if you have a pen to put the pups in.  You can use a towel ALONG WITH your medical gloves to pick up pups and carry or move them.  If you wrap them in a towel when you do that, you don't have to worry as much about contaminating your clothes.  Be sure to change towels between litters just like you should change your gloves.  The towel should not substitute for the gloves.  Do not use soft sided crates for puppies.  Please also drape a towel or sheet over puppy crates when you have loaded a litter of pups & BEFORE loading the next litter so that a protective barrier is created to help prevent the spread of parvo, kennel cough, etc.  Please only give the puppies Nutri-Cal if they are lethargic.  Since it is made primarily corn starch, it can make a puppy sick if given too often.  See the attached "Transport Guidelines" when you receive the final for more information.
